Village Farms International, Inc. (NASDAQ:VFF – Get Free Report) was the recipient of unusually large options trading on Wednesday. Stock traders acquired 3,276 call options on the company. Thisisanincreaseofapproximately427% compared to the typical volume of 622 call options.
Village Farms International Trading Up 8.5%
Shares of NASDAQ VFF opened at $2.82 on Friday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.11, a quick ratio of 0.98 and a current ratio of 2.65. The business’s 50 day moving average price is $1.39 and its 200-day moving average price is $0.98. Village Farms International has a fifty-two week low of $0.45 and a fifty-two week high of $2.91. The company has a market cap of $317.64 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 31.34 and a beta of 2.14.
Village Farms International (NASDAQ:VFF –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Monday, August 11th. The company reported $0.10 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of ($0.02) by $0.12. The company had revenue of $59.90 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$48.86 million. Village Farms International had a negative return on equity of 2.24% and a net margin of 3.42%.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Village Farms International will post -0.15 earnings per share for the current year.

About Village Farms International
Village Farms International,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, produces, markets, and sells greenhouse-grown tomatoes, bell peppers, and cucumbers in North America. It operates through four segments: Produce, Cannabis-Canada, Cannabis-U.S., and Energy. The company also produces and supplies cannabis products to other licensed providers and provincial governments in Canada and internationally; develops and sells cannabinoid-based health and wellness products, including ingestible, edibles, and topical applications; and produces power.
